Marla Maples, Donald Trump’s second wife, embraced a quieter rural lifestyle after their divorce—here’s what she’s doing today

After her high-profile marriage and eventual divorce from Donald Trump, Marla Maples gradually stepped away from the intense media spotlight that once surrounded her. Rather than remaining in the center of public attention, she chose a more private and balanced way of living, spending more time in nature and focusing on personal wellbeing. Over the years, she has often spoken about the importance of mindfulness, spirituality, and maintaining emotional health, which helped shape her decision to move toward a quieter, more grounded lifestyle away from the fast pace of major cities like New York.

Today, Maples is involved in a variety of personal and professional pursuits that reflect her interests beyond entertainment fame. She continues to participate in wellness-related activities, including yoga, meditation, and holistic health practices. In addition, she occasionally appears at public events, charity functions, and motivational gatherings, where she shares insights about life, growth, and transformation. While she is no longer a constant figure in tabloids or mainstream media, she remains connected to selective public work that aligns with her values.

Maples is also focused on her family life, especially her relationship with her daughter, Tiffany Trump, prioritizing support and presence in her personal circle. Living a more rural and peaceful lifestyle has allowed her to maintain a sense of stability and reflection, far from the constant scrutiny she experienced during her earlier years. Today, she represents a shift from celebrity-driven attention to a more intentional and meaningful way of living.
